napkin (n.)

  1. a small piece of table linen that is used to wipe the mouth and to cover the lap in order to protect clothing

    [ Syn: table napkin , serviette ]

  2. garment consisting of a folded cloth drawn up between the legs and fastened at the waist; worn by infants to catch excrement

    [ Syn: diaper , nappy ]
